Writing and Rewriting the PLD Internal Data
This unit is provided with programmable logic devices (PLDs). They can be programmed and reprogrammed by the
MAIN program.
If the parts listed below needs to be replaced or if PLD needs to be upgraded, contact your local Sony Sales Office/
Service Center.
Note
The part number of PLD (or ROM for PLD) in which data is not written yet, is shown in "Spare Parts".
Therefore, if part replacement is required, write the data by the following procedure.
In the case of the PLD type that runs on the program stored in external ROM, the PLD has only to be replaced and data
needs not to be written only.

Procedure
1.
Turn on the power.
2.
Insert the Memory Stick that contains the ROM file for PLD into the Memory Stick slot on the rear panel.
3.
Select a PLD to be programmed/reprogrammed from M03:PLD UPDATE of the MAINTENANCE menu.
Note
If there are two or more target PLDs, they can be upgraded by "ALL" or "AUTO." (Refer to Section 4-3.)
4.
When a message "XXX VERSION UP EXEC?" (XXX: PLD name) appears, press the ENTER key.
5.
Confirm that the PLD has been upgraded and a message "COMPLETE" appears.
